Learning path content
Complete the following content and you’ll be awarded a certified badge that you can proudly share with your network.
Crash Course on Python
Skills you'll gain: Python Programming, Data Structures, Computer Programming, Integrated Development Environments, Scripting, Development Environment, Debugging, Computational Thinking
University of Michigan
Programming for Everybody (Getting Started with Python)
Skills you'll gain: Python Programming, Computer Programming, Software Installation, Computational Thinking, Development Environment, Programming Principles
University of Michigan
Python Data Structures
Skills you'll gain: Data Structures, Python Programming, File Management, Data Processing, Data Manipulation, Programming Principles, Development Environment, Virtual Environment
University of Michigan
Using Python to Access Web Data
Skills you'll gain: Python Programming, JSON, Web Scraping, Network Protocols, Extensible Markup Language (XML), Application Programming Interface (API), Hypertext Markup Language (HTML), Restful API, Web Services, Software Installation, TCP/IP, Data Import/Export, Development Environment, Data Access, Data Capture
University of Michigan
Using Databases with Python
Skills you'll gain: SQL, Database Design, Database Management, Relational Databases, Python Programming, Databases, Data Processing, Object Oriented Programming (OOP), Data Visualization Software, Application Programming Interface (API), Object-Relational Mapping, Data Store, Data Modeling, Web Scraping
University of Michigan
Capstone: Retrieving, Processing, and Visualizing Data with Python
Skills you'll gain: Python Programming, Data Visualization Software, Data Processing, Data Cleansing, Web Scraping, Data Collection, Data Manipulation, Algorithms, Data Analysis, Database Management, Exploratory Data Analysis, Data Visualization


